在当前数字货币盛行的时代,以太坊(Ethereum)作为第二大加密货币,受到越来越多投资者和使用者的关注。如何安全...
在数字货币蓬勃发展的时代,比特币作为最具代表性的加密货币之一,吸引了众多投资者和用户的关注。比特币钱包用于存储用户的比特币,而钱包地址是用于接收和发送比特币的关键。然而,随着比特币的普及,关于“破解比特币钱包地址”的话题也引起了广泛的讨论。本文将深入探讨比特币钱包地址的结构、破解原理、安全性、潜在风险以及相关问题。
比特币钱包地址是用户生成的一个唯一标识符,用于接收比特币。一个典型的比特币地址通常是由字母和数字组成,长度为26到35个字符,并通常以“1”、“3”或“bc1”开头。这些地址是通过加密计算生成的,目的是确保用户可以安全地进行交易,而不必暴露私钥。
比特币地址的生成首先需要一个私钥。私钥是一个随机生成的256位数字,使用特定的加密算法(如SHA-256和RIPEMD-160)转换为公钥,然后通过特定的编码方式(如Base58编码)生成比特币地址。由于该过程涉及强大的加密技术,因此破解比特币地址如此困难。
比特币钱包地址主要有三种类型:
破解比特币钱包地址通常涉及尝试推导出用户的私钥。在理论上,由于比特币地址与私钥之间的关系是不对称的,直接“破解”是非常困难的,通常需要巨大的计算能力。这里有几种破解方法,尽管都面临巨大挑战:
在某些情况下,如果攻击者能够获得用户的部分私钥或公开信息,他们可能会尝试使用异或攻击来推断出完整的私钥。然而,这种方法在实际中成功率极低,并且需要大量的计算资源。
暴力破解是通过尝试所有可能的私钥来找到匹配的地址。由于比特币的私钥空间极其庞大(约为2256),通过这种方法破解几乎是不可能的,除非拥有无限的计算资源和时间。
利用哈希碰撞来推导比特币地址也是一种方法。如果攻击者找到两个不同的私钥哈希却生成相同的地址,他们可能就能访问钱。但是,由于当前加密算法的安全性,这种方法也极难实现。
从法律角度来看,企图破解他人的比特币钱包地址是违法行为,涉及盗窃和侵犯隐私。无论是通过技术手段还是社交工程,都可能面临严厉的法律后果。此外,从伦理层面来说,侵犯他人的财务安全是不可接受的,损害社会信任及其运作机制。
为了保障比特币钱包的安全,用户需采取以下措施:
尽管理论上有多种方法可以尝试破解比特币钱包地址,但在实际操作中,由于所需的计算时间和资源极其庞大,绝大多数方法都是不可行的。比特币的设计初衷就是为了确保对用户资产的安全保护,密码学的复杂性使得在没有授权的情况下访问他人的钱包几乎是不可能的。此外,使用现代计算资源,成功破解攻击的几率几乎为零。因此,破解比特币钱包地址在技术层面上是不可行的。
保护比特币钱包的安全至关重要。首先,确保创建的私钥是随机生成且复杂的,避免使用容易猜测的组合。其次,启用双重身份验证(2FA)增加额外的安全层。使用硬件钱包或者冷存储方案,确保私钥不与网络直接连接,减少网络攻击的风险。此外,保持软件和固件的更新,定期检查交易记录,防止可疑活动。
比特币网络的交易是公开的,所有交易记录存储在一个公共账本中,虽然交易本身不会直接显示用户的身份,但通过地址的追踪和分析工具,第三方仍有可能揭示某些活跃用户的身份。为保护隐私,用户可以使用混合服务,将比特币与其他用户混合,增强匿名性。此外,有些隐私币(如门罗币)通过不同的技术提供更高的匿名保障,用户可根据自己的需求进行选择。
尽管比特币交易是匿名的,但所有交易记录在区块链上是可追溯的。每一笔资金流动都会留有痕迹,从初始地址到最终接收者,这使得执法机构可以利用区块链分析工具追踪资金流动。因此,对于涉及非法活动的交易,警方和相关机构可能通过链分析技术追查到资金的来源和去向。用户在进行比特币交易时应考虑到这一点,尤其是在涉及高额资金转移或可能的法律风险时。
比特币钱包地址的安全性在于其背后的加密技术。然而,关于破解比特币钱包的问题虽有理论探讨,但在实践中几乎是不可能实现。比特币用户应更加关注如何加强自己的钱包安全,并了解潜在的法律和伦理道德问题。在数字资产不断发展的时代,保护个人财产和隐私将显得更加重要。